Caroline Lee will discuss what needs to happen for Canada to achieve a net zero, climate resilient, prosperous economy including the challenges and opportunities ahead. 

Caroline is Senior Research Associate with the Canadian Institute for Climate Choices, a federally-funded independent think tank providing climate policy recommendations for Canadian?governments. Before joining the Climate Institute, she worked on climate policy at the global level at the International Energy Agency, with the Province of New Brunswick, and as an Energy Consultant with Navius Research. Her foray into climate policy was as a Masters student in energy-economy modelling and as a youth climate activist. 

The first 40 minutes of this talk will be open to all students and will provide a taste of what the Wilson Leadership Scholar Award is like.  After the initial session is over, Caroline and the Wilson Leaders will continue a private breakout room conversation while, in the main room, attendees can find out more about the Wilson Leadership Scholar Award.
